Overview
The Renesas Electronics Corporation 7140SA55J is an asynchronous dual-port static random-access memory (SRAM) integrated circuit. It provides a storage capacity of 8 kilobits, organized as 1K words by 8 bits. The device features a parallel interface with a maximum access time of 55 nanoseconds and a write cycle time of 55 nanoseconds. It operates within a supply voltage range of 4.5V to 5.5V and supports surface-mount installation in a 52-pin Plastic Leadless Chip Carrier (PLCC) package.

Part Context
The 7140SA55J belongs to the IDT 7140 series of dual-port SRAMs, originally developed by Integrated Device Technology before its acquisition by Renesas Electronics. This series was designed for high-performance applications requiring fast, independent port access.
